Doechii, born Jaylah Ji'mya Hickmon, is an American rapper, singer, and songwriter. She rose to prominence on TikTok before signing with Top Dawg Entertainment and Capitol Records in 2022. Her single "What It Is", featuring Kodak Black, marked her debut on the Billboard Hot 100 in 2023 and earned a platinum certification from the RIAA, solidifying her presence in the music industry.

By 2014, Doechii had started making music during her high school years.
In 2016, Doechii released her debut song "Girls" on SoundCloud under the name Iamdoechii.
In 2016, Doechii sold hoodies with the phrase "Stay woke. Stay black." in protest of police brutality.
In 2019, Doechii released one of her first projects, Coven Music Session, Vol. 1.

In September 2020, Doechii released "Yucky Blucky Fruitcake" as a single from her EP, inspired by her reading The Artist's Way.
In 2025, Doechii became the second female rapper to receive the Billboard Woman of the Year award, following Cardi B in 2020.
In 2021, Doechii was featured on Isaiah Rashad's song "Wat U Sed" and was an opening act during SZA's tour.
In March 2022, Doechii signed to Capitol Records and Top Dawg Entertainment and released her first single "Persuasive" through Top Dawg. She also appeared on David Guetta and Afrojack's song "Trampoline" alongside Missy Elliott and Bia.
In April 2022, Doechii released the song "Crazy" along with a music video.
In July 2022, Doechii's performance of her song "Persuasive" was nominated for Push Performance of the Year at the 2022 MTV Video Music Awards.
On August 5, 2022, Doechii released her second EP and first major label release, She / Her / Black Bitch.
In 2022, Doechii signed with Top Dawg Entertainment and Capitol Records after gaining attention on TikTok.
In April 2023, Doechii performed at Coachella.
In 2023, Doechii made her acting debut in the drama film Earth Mama.
In 2023, Doechii's single "What It Is (Block Boy)" featuring Kodak Black, became her first entry on the Billboard Hot 100 and received platinum certification by the RIAA.

In August 2024, Doechii released her third mixtape, Alligator Bites Never Heal, to critical acclaim. The mixtape won the Grammy Award for Best Rap Album at the 67th Annual Grammy Awards, making her the third woman to win in the category. Shortly after the event finished airing, she released the song "Nosebleeds" as a celebration of her win.
In 2024, Doechii's third mixtape, Alligator Bites Never Heal, peaked at number 14 on the Billboard 200 and was met with critical acclaim. It spawned the singles "Nissan Altima" and "Denial Is a River".
In a 2024 interview with Joe Budden, Doechii disclosed that she had recently become sober following years of heavy drinking.
In January 2025, Doechii appeared as a guest judge on an episode of RuPaul's Drag Race season 17, with her song "Alter Ego" featured in a lip-sync competition, resulting in significant chart increases.
In February 2025, Doechii appeared as a feature on Jennie's song, "ExtraL".
In 2025, Doechii featured on Banks's "I Hate Your Ex-Girlfriend" from her album Off with Her Head.
In 2025, Doechii was featured on the track "ExtraL" by Jennie.
In 2025, Doechii's single "Anxiety" became her highest charting entry on the Billboard Hot 100.
